You are a Voice AI Application Architect. Design a complete full-stack architecture for a real-time conversational voice AI application. Application Type: [INSERT TYPE, e.g., customer service bot, voice assistant, language tutor] Target Platforms: [INSERT PLATFORMS, e.g., phone/SIP, web browser, mobile app] Expected Concurrent Users: [INSERT NUMBER] Latency Requirement: [INSERT, e.g., <500ms end-to-end] Generate a comprehensive architecture document: ## 1. Audio Pipeline - Input: Audio capture, noise suppression, echo cancellation - VAD (Voice Activity Detection): Choose between Silero VAD / WebRTC VAD / custom - Audio streaming protocol: WebSocket / WebRTC / gRPC streaming ## 2. Speech-to-Text (STT) | Option | Latency | Accuracy | Cost | Self-hosted? | - Whisper (local) / Deepgram / Google STT / Azure STT - Streaming vs batch transcription trade-offs - Language detection and code-switching handling ## 3. Dialogue Management - LLM selection and prompt engineering for voice - Turn-taking logic and interruption handling - Context window management for multi-turn conversations - Function calling / tool use integration ## 4. Text-to-Speech (TTS) | Option | Naturalness | Latency | Voice Cloning? | Cost | - VoxCPM / Fish Speech / ElevenLabs / Azure TTS / Bark - Streaming TTS for reduced time-to-first-audio - SSML support and prosody control ## 5. Infrastructure - WebSocket server architecture - Audio buffer management - State machine for conversation flow - Observability: latency tracking per pipeline stage - Scaling strategy for concurrent sessions ## 6. Mermaid Architecture Diagram Provide a complete system architecture diagram in Mermaid format. ## 7. Tech Stack Recommendation Provide specific library/framework choices with version numbers and rationale.
